What’s In The Box? October 6-12

Autumn Brunch
The flavors of fall continue to delight, this week in a produce-packed brunch featuring our whole grain hotcakes topped with sautéed apples and barrel-aged maple syrup, organic breakfast sausages and farm-fresh eggs to scramble, poach or fry as you please. Accented by cinnamon raisin bread, rich and silky crème fraîche and colorful produce including golden beets, purple carrots and sprouting broccoli, this breakfast is fit for a leisurely gathering—enjoy!

Here’s what you’ll find in your box this week:

Farm & Larder Whole Grain Hotcake Mix

Crafted with whole grains and toasted pecans, this housemade mix produces hearty flapjacks rich in taste and flavor. Simply mix with milk and eggs in a large bowl, heat up the griddle and get to flipping! Try topping warm hotcakes with cinnamon-kissed sautéed apples and barrel-aged maple syrup.

Barrel-Aged Maple Syrup

This rich syrup crafted by local distillery Woodinville Whiskey Co. is made from pure, grade-A amber maple and aged in the company’s oak barrels to infuse it with hints of vanilla, caramel, wood spice, and of course, whiskey.

Double D Meats Breakfast Sausage

Family owned and run since 1955, Mountlake Terrace’s Double DD Meats only carries naturally raised meats—including this week’s flavorful breakfast sausage made from grain-fed pork. (Chicken breakfast sausage will be substituted for subscribers who do not eat pork.)

Fresh Cinnamon Raisin Bread

Made with natural starter cinnamon and moist, chewy Flame raisins, this freshly-baked loaf from our favorite local bakery in Snohomish makes for excellent toast—set out a freshly-toasted stack for brunch.

Vivanco Rioja Blanco 2015

Located in Briones, La Rioja in northern Spain, the Vivanco winery, museum, and foundation is a triumvirate of wine resources built by the Vivanco family to “give back to wine what wine has given us.” This particular Vivanco white wine abounds with intense aromas of citrus, green apple and white peach, plus a good, balanced acidity.

Housemade Crème Fraîche

Crafted in our farmstead creamery from pasteurized organic sweet cream, this rich and silky crème fraîche is delicious dolloped on this week’s hotcakes.

Farm Fresh Eggs

Our small flock of heritage breed laying hens gives us fresh eggs in beautiful shades of brown and green. With shorter days of fall, the girls are up with the sun to roam the outdoors; bedtime is coming much earlier now, as we see them heading into their house to roost as the sun is going down.

Fresh Orchard Fruit

Crisp fall apples from the trees at Bella Luna, plus honeydew melon from Tonnemaker’s Family Orchard.

Seasonal Organic Vegetables

This week’s produce selection also includes Piracicaba sprouting broccoli, Cipollini onions, rainbow cherry tomatoes, Jimmy Nardello peppers, purple carrots, fennel, Ozette potatoes and golden beets.

Seasonal Organic Greens

Little Gem Romaine lettuce and Variegato di Lusso radicchio.

Fresh Garden Herbs

Parsley, shallots and garlic.
